How DC Comics Botched The Black Superhero

As a kid and comic reader growing up in the 70s and 80’s Marvel Comics was always the top choice but DC still had appeal and my attention with certain titles and characters. While Marvel Comics was early tackling race issues and showing Black faces, DC played the safe route by keeping their characters primarily white. Over the years, there had been multiple times of them “trying” to include Black characters but of course dropping the ball or missing the mark each time as to not alienate their buyers (as if there weren’t and Black people buying their books) as well as not wanting to piss off their buyers in the south.
